Glance View

In the bustling realm of the British hospitality industry, Whitbread PLC stands as a storied legacy, its roots tracing back to the 18th century when it began as a brewer. Fast forward to the modern day, and Whitbread has gracefully pivoted to become a hospitality juggernaut. Central to its current business model is Premier Inn, the United Kingdom's largest hotel brand, which caters primarily to business travelers and budget-conscious guests seeking dependable accommodations. Whitbread has cleverly combined strategic locations and competitive pricing with a reputation for quality. This synergy ensures that Premier Inn remains a top choice for travelers, providing a steady stream of revenue through its extensive network of hotels across the UK and in strategically selected international locations. Whitbread doesn't confine its ambitions solely to lodging. The company has expanded its portfolio to include a variety of dining experiences, with restaurants such as Beefeater, Brewer's Fayre, and Bar+Block, complementing its accommodation offerings. These restaurant brands serve as a dual strategy: enhancing the guest experience at Premier Inns and generating additional revenue streams through standalone locations. By focusing on operational efficiency and customer satisfaction, Whitbread capitalizes on its brand power and scale, weaving a coherent strategy that ensures guest loyalty and robust economic performance. This approach to integrating hospitality and dining has allowed Whitbread to carve a distinctive niche, balancing tradition with an innovative drive that keeps it competitive in the ever-evolving hospitality sector.

What is Net Margin?
Net Margin shows how much profit a company keeps from each dollar of sales after all expenses, including taxes and interest. It reflects the company`s overall profitability.
How is Net Margin calculated?

Net Margin is calculated by dividing the Net Income by the Revenue.
